在Zynq-7000系列FPGA中,如何根据《Xilinx Zynq-7000 Select I/O资源用户指南(V1.10)》配置Select I/O以支持多种电压级别的输入输出?请详细说明配置步骤及注意事项。
时间: 2024-11-19 07:37:02 浏览: 45
Zynq-7000系列FPGA的Select I/O配置是实现多电压级别支持的关键环节。为了掌握这一配置过程并确保设计的正确性,建议查阅《Xilinx Zynq-7000 Select I/O资源用户指南(V1.10)》。根据官方文档,您可以遵循以下步骤和注意事项:
参考资源链接:[Xilinx Zynq-7000 Select I/O资源用户指南(V1.10)](https://wenku.csdn.net/doc/6412b785be7fbd1778d4a96f?spm=1055.2569.3001.10343)
1. 首先,了解Zynq-7000系列FPGA的I/O标准。官方文档中会列出支持的电压标准,如LVTTL、LVCMOS、HSTL等,以及每个标准对应的电压范围。这一步是基础,确保您选择了适合项目需求的电压标准。
2. 接下来,使用Xilinx提供的设计工具(例如Vivado Design Suite)进行配置。在工具中,打开您的项目,并进入I/O规划器。
3. 在I/O规划器中,选中需要配置的I/O引脚,然后双击打开其属性设置窗口。
4. 在属性设置中找到电压级别配置选项,根据您的需求选择适当的电压标准。例如,如果您需要支持3.3V和2.5V的输入,应分别在对应的引脚属性中设置。
5. 注意不同电压标准的I/O引脚可能需要不同的bank供电电压。官方文档中会详细说明各种电压标准对应的bank供电要求。
6. 在设置完毕后,确保进行设计规则检查(DRC)以验证配置是否符合器件要求。
7. 完成以上步骤后,生成编程文件并下载到FPGA上进行实际测试。
注意事项:
- 在配置I/O之前,务必仔细阅读官方文档中关于电压标准的全部说明,以避免因电压不匹配导致的硬件损坏。
- 如果您的设计需要在不同电压标准的引脚之间切换,必须确保这些引脚不在同一个bank中,因为同一bank的引脚电压必须保持一致。
- 在实际操作中,建议先在纸上或使用仿真工具模拟配置,以检测潜在问题并优化设计。
通过以上步骤,您应该能够成功配置Zynq-7000系列FPGA的Select I/O以支持所需的多种电压级别。如果您希望进一步深入理解Zynq-7000系列的Select I/O特性和高级配置技巧,可以继续查阅《Xilinx Zynq-7000 Select I/O资源用户指南(V1.10)》中更多细节。这份官方文档提供了一个全面的指南,帮助您在设计过程中做出明智的决策,优化您的硬件设计。
参考资源链接:[Xilinx Zynq-7000 Select I/O资源用户指南(V1.10)](https://wenku.csdn.net/doc/6412b785be7fbd1778d4a96f?spm=1055.2569.3001.10343)
阅读全文
相关推荐















